Win10高效向虚拟机传文件技巧6
win10向虚拟机传文件6

首页 2025-02-13 07:24:11



Win10向虚拟机传文件的高效策略:深度解析与实践指南 在数字化工作与学习日益普及的今天,虚拟机(Virtual Machine, VM)作为隔离环境、测试软件、运行旧版操作系统或进行安全研究的得力助手,其重要性不言而喻

    尤其是在Windows 10(以下简称Win10)操作系统平台上,用户经常需要在宿主机(Host OS)与虚拟机之间传输文件,以实现数据共享、软件部署或备份恢复等操作

    本文将深入探讨Win10向虚拟机高效传输文件的六大策略,不仅涵盖传统方法,还将介绍一些鲜为人知但极为实用的高级技巧,帮助用户大幅提升工作效率

     一、共享文件夹:基础而强大的功能 共享文件夹是虚拟机与宿主机之间传输文件最直接、最常用的方法之一

    VMware Workstation、VirtualBox等主流虚拟机软件均支持此功能

     步骤简述: 1.配置共享文件夹:在虚拟机软件中,找到“设置”或“配置”选项,进入“共享文件夹”设置

    选择“总是启用”并添加一个路径指向你想共享的Win10文件夹

     2.安装增强工具:大多数虚拟机软件提供名为“增强工具”或“Guest Additions”的套件,安装它可显著提升虚拟机性能并启用共享文件夹功能

     3.访问共享文件夹:在虚拟机内,根据操作系统类型,通过“网络位置”、“我的电脑”或命令行访问共享文件夹

    例如,在Linux虚拟机中,通常可以通过`/mnt/hgfs/`(VMware)或`/media/sf_`(VirtualBox)路径访问

     优势分析:设置简单,兼容性好,适合日常频繁的小文件传输

     二、拖放功能:直观便捷的操作 部分虚拟机软件(如VMware Workstation和Oracle VirtualBox的高级版本)支持直接从宿主机桌面拖放文件到虚拟机窗口的功能

     操作指南: - 确保已安装并启用增强工具

     - 直接将Win10中的文件拖到虚拟机窗口内,文件将自动复制到虚拟机指定的默认位置,通常是用户主目录或桌面

     优势分析:直观易用,无需额外配置,适合快速传输少量文件

     三、SCP/SFTP:安全高效的网络传输 对于需要更高安全性的文件传输场景,SCP(Secure Copy Protocol)和SFTP(SSH File Transfer Protocol)是理想选择

    它们基于SSH协议,确保数据传输过程中的加密与安全

     实施步骤: 1.安装SSH服务器:在虚拟机内安装OpenSSH服务器(Linux)或通过第三方软件(如WinSCP Server for Windows)

     2.使用SCP命令或SFTP客户端:在Win10上,可以使用命令行工具(如`scp`命令)或图形化客户端(如WinSCP)进行文件传输

     ```bash # 使用scp命令从Win10传输文件到Linux虚拟机 scp C:pathtolocalfile username@vm_ip:/path/to/remote/directory ``` 优势分析:安全性高,适合传输敏感数据;同时,SCP/SFTP也是跨平台文件传输的标准解决方案之一

     四、云存储服务:灵活多端的同步方案 利用Dropbox、Google Drive、OneDrive等云存储服务,可以在宿主机与虚拟机之间实现无缝文件同步,尤其适合多设备间协作

     操作指南: 1.在Win10和虚拟机中分别安装云存储客户端

     2.登录同一账号,并指定同步文件夹

     3.将需要传输的文件放入同步文件夹,它们将自动在两端同步

     优势分析:灵活性高,不受物理连接限制;支持离线访问,适合远程工作或旅行时使用

     五、网络共享(SMB/CIFS):跨平台的经典方案 Windows系统自带的SMB/CIFS协议是实现网络共享文件夹的基础,同样适用于虚拟机环境

     设置步骤: 1.在Win10中设置共享文件夹:右键点击文件夹,选择“属性”,在“共享”选项卡中设置共享权限

     2.在虚拟机中访问共享:使用文件资源管理器,输入`hostname_or_ipsharename`访问共享文件夹

     优势分析:兼容性好,几乎支持所有主流操作系统;适用于局域网内大规模文件传输

     六、虚拟USB设备传递:针对特定需求的解决方案 对于需要传输大型文件集或特殊格式文件(如ISO镜像、虚拟机磁盘文件)的情况,可以考虑使用虚拟机软件提供的USB设备直通功能

     操作指南: 1.连接USB存储设备到宿主机

     2.在虚拟机软件中配置USB设备直通:通常通过虚拟机设置中的“USB控制器”选项,将USB设备直接分配给虚拟机

     3.在虚拟机内识别并使用USB设备:一旦配置完成,虚拟机将像物理机一样识别并使用该USB设备

     优势分析:适用于大文件、特殊格式文件的快速传输;保持文件的原始格式和完整性

     结语 综上所述,Win10向虚拟机传输文件的方法多种多样,每种方法都有其独特的优势和适用场景

    从基础的共享文件夹、直观的拖放功能,到安全高效的SCP/SFTP、灵活多端的云存储服务,再到经典的网络共享方案以及针对特定需求的虚拟USB设备传递,用户可以根据实际需求选择最合适的方法

    通过合理利用这些策略,不仅能显著提升工作效率,还能在保证数据安全的前提下,实现宿主机与虚拟机之间的无缝文件交互

    在数字化时代,掌握这些技巧,无疑将为你的工作与学习之旅增添更多便捷与高效

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道